Swindon Robins' Leigh Adams prepares for home swansong

Leigh Adams
Adams was Swindon's top points scorer in 2008

Swindon Robins captain Leigh Adams makes his final home appearance at the Abbey as his side take on Coventry Bees on Thursday.

Australian Adams plans to quit British speedway at the end of the season after 20 years in the sport.

The 38-year-old told BBC Wiltshire: "I haven't really thought about it as I've been so busy. I'm trying not to think about finishing.

"I wanted to really push all year and I think I've done a pretty good job."

Fellow Robin Simon Stead added that the team wanted to give the home support something to cheer at the end of a season that started poorly.

He said: "They've stayed strong throughout the season. It's been a hard season and disappointing for everybody involved."
